Although this indeed fixes the problem, there is one missing thing here
(which can be done in a separate patch). We will have the same problem
with dvdnav in the future. The reason why --enable-dvdread causes a
failure and --enable-dvdnav don't is because there is an error in the
configure script which doesn't disable the autodetection when
--enable-dvdnav is passed. That error could be fixed in the future and
we will face the same problem that we are fixing here, but for dvdnav.
So, --enable-dvdnav has to be removed as well, although it can be done
in a different patch.

> ---
> v2: adjust mplayer.mk to match mplayer/configure behaviour
> by fixing libdvdread and libvorbis support (Thomas)
>
> package/mplayer/mplayer.mk | 6 ++++--
> 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/package/mplayer/mplayer.mk b/package/mplayer/mplayer.mk
> index 2f58864..8eb59c9 100644
> --- a/package/mplayer/mplayer.mk
> +++ b/package/mplayer/mplayer.mk
> @@ -117,9 +117,10 @@ endif
> # https://github.com/pld-linux/mplayer/blob/master/mplayer-libcdio.patch
> MPLAYER_CONF_OPTS += --disable-libcdio
>
> +# We intentionally don't pass --enable-dvdread, to let the
> +# autodetection find which library to link with.
> ifeq ($(BR2_PACKAGE_LIBDVDREAD),y)
> MPLAYER_CONF_OPTS += \
> - --enable-dvdread \
> --with-dvdread-config=$(STAGING_DIR)/usr/bin/dvdread-config
> MPLAYER_DEPENDENCIES += libdvdread
> endif
> @@ -175,9 +176,10 @@ MPLAYER_DEPENDENCIES += tremor
> MPLAYER_CONF_OPTS += --enable-tremor
> endif
>
> +# We intentionally don't pass --enable-libvorbis, to let the
> +# autodetection find which library to link with.
> ifeq ($(BR2_PACKAGE_LIBVORBIS),y)
> MPLAYER_DEPENDENCIES += libvorbis
> -MPLAYER_CONF_OPTS += --enable-libvorbis
> endif
>
